VB.NETでMy.Settingsオブジェクトを使用します。これは、AppName.exe.configファイルからアプリケーション設定を自動的に取得します。AppName.exe.configではなく、他の名前のファイルに設定を保存するにはどうすればよいですか?私はいくつかのプログラムを持っており、それらはすべて独自の.configファイルを使用していますが、実際にはそれらはすべてクローンであり、いくつかの設定を変更する場合は、いくつかの構成を編集する必要があります。
3776 次
1 に答える
0
これは<appSettings>
で機能しますが、設定で機能するかどうかはわかりません。
設計時
にapp.configファイルをソリューションフォルダーに配置して、プロジェクトから1つ上のレベルにします。ソリューションエクスプローラーのプロジェクトごとに、次の手順を実行します
-追加>既存のアイテム
-ソリューションルートのapp.configを参照>リンクとして追加([追加]ボタンの近くにある小さな矢印)
実行時
このコードを使用して構成をロードできます(C#)
var fileMap = new ConfigurationFileMap(pathToConfig);
var configuration = ConfigurationManager.OpenMappedMachineConfiguration(fileMap);
于 2011-08-27T21:13:37.883 に答える